Tarique Rahman Heads to Bogura After 19 Long Years

After an absence of nearly 19 years, BNP Acting Chairman Tarique Rahman is set to travel to Bogura on 11 January — marking his first visit outside Dhaka in almost two decades.

Responsible leaders of Bogura district BNP confirmed the development late Sunday (4 January).

According to the schedule:

  • Tarique Rahman will arrive in Bogura on 11 January and spend the night there.
  • On Monday (12 January) at 10:00 am, he will participate in a mass prayer at Altafunnesa Playground, seeking forgiveness for the soul of his mother, Deshnetri Begum Khaleda Zia.
  • He is then expected to proceed to Rangpur. On the way, he will visit the shrine of Hazrat Shah Sultan Mahmud Balkhi (R.) in Mahasthangarh, Shibganj upazila.

Bogura district BNP Vice-President and Sadar Upazila BNP President Maftun Ahmed Khan Rubel said: “Inshallah, the long wait of Bogura residents is about to end. After 19 years and 18 days, on 11 January, BNP Acting Chairman and Bogura’s pride, Tarique Rahman, is coming to Bogura. The next day, Monday (12 January) at 10:00 am, he will join a mass prayer at Altafunnesa Playground for the forgiveness of Begum Khaleda Zia’s soul.”

Abdul Wahab, General Secretary of Shibganj Upazila BNP, added: “On 12 January, party chief Tarique Rahman will visit the shrine of Hazrat Shah Sultan Mahmud Balkhi (R.) in Mahasthangarh on his way to Rangpur. We will welcome him under the leadership of BNP nominated candidate for Bogura-2 (Shibganj) Mir Shah-e-Alam. Party leaders and activists will accompany him to the last boundary of Shibganj at Rahabal.”

Context

Tarique Rahman is contesting the 13th National Parliament Election from Bogura-6 (Sadar) constituency. His nomination papers have already been declared valid by District Commissioner and Returning Officer Toufiqur Rahman, who confirmed: “After scrutiny, no irregularities were found in Tarique Rahman’s nomination papers. Therefore, his candidature has been declared valid.”

This visit comes at a time of heightened political activity ahead of the national election and referendum scheduled for 12 February 2026.
